Abstract

The utility model relates to a full-color LED display screen control system which includes an LED controller 10, an external control system 20, a display lamp board 1, a display lamp panel, and a mask. The LED controller 10 is connected with the external control system 20; each LED display module comprises a full-color LED lamp group; in each of the LED display module, a drive chip and a decoding chip are connected between a signal input interface and the full-color LED lamp group; the display lamp panel is also provided with a plurality of switch MOS tube chips, a plurality of constant current chips, and a data interface chip which comprises a signal amplifier and a decoder; and the data interface chip and the switch MOS tube chips are connected. By adopting the above technical scheme, the full-color LED display screen control system designs the LED controller to facilitate editing and controlling the LED display program, and the quite high market value is realized.

Technical field
The utility model relates to a kind of LED full color display, what be specifically related to is a kind of LED full-color display screen control system, be mainly used in solving current full-color LED display screen and adopt display board and drive plate separate design, existing cost is high, poor stability, problem that product is thick.
Background technology
The full-color outdoor unit plate of dot spacing less (10mm) in the market, because the arranging density of LED lamp is larger, and the cloth board space of leaving driving circuit for is very little, therefore need to adopt the structure that shows that lamp plate separates with drive plate, drive plate is carried out to circuit by socket with the demonstration lamp plate and be connected.Although this isolating construction is fairly simple when Design PCB, but when being used, reality conducts electricity because socket adopts Mechanical Contact, out of doors in environment, usually there will be loose contact and the problem that causes cell board to work, thereby affect the normal use of whole display screen; And owing in demonstration lamp plate back, having born a drive plate, will inevitably increase the manufacturing cost of PCB and the weight of cell board, also increase the thickness of cell board, thereby had influence on thickness and the weight of whole demonstration casing, increased the difficulty of transportation installation cost and mounting structure.

Embodiment
The embodiment below set forth represents and allows those skilled in the art to put into practice necessary information of the present utility model, and illustrates and put into practice best mode of the present utility model.Once read with reference to the accompanying drawings following description, those skilled in the art just will understand design of the present utility model and will recognize the application of these designs of not illustrating especially herein.Should be appreciated that these designs and application fall into the scope of disclosure and the accompanying claims book.
As shown in Figure 1-2, a kind of LED full-color display screen control system of the present embodiment comprises that a plurality of LED show module 101, a plurality of LED show that module 101 is connected successively with cascade system, wherein first LED shows that module 101 is connected to receive the control signal of external control system 20 with external control system 20, and described external control system 20 can be computing machine.LED shows what module 101 was connected with external control system 20.Each LED shows that module 101 includes full-color LED lamp group 11, drives chip MBI5024, coding chip 74HC138, signal input interface 14, signal output interface 15 and power interface 16, wherein drive the model of chip 12 to select MBI5024, and the model of coding chip 13 is selected 74HC138.At each LED, show in module 101, drive chip 12 and coding chip 13 all to be connected between signal input interface 14 and full-color LED lamp group 11, power interface 16 is connected to external switch power supply 30, thereby shows module 101 power supplies by this Switching Power Supply 30 for LED.Show module 101 for this LED, its signal input interface 14 is connected with external control system 20, and its signal output interface 15 shows that with next LED the signal input interface of module 101 is connected.This LED show the received signal from external control system 20 of signal input interface 14 of module 101 include clock signal clk, latch signal LAT, enable signal OE, full-color signal W and row signal A B C D, these signals all flow to next LED by signal output interface 15 and show module 101.Wherein, clock signal clk, latch signal LAT, enable signal OE, full-color signal W flow to and drive chip 12, to change the size of current that drives chip 12 to export to full-color LED lamp group 11, thereby control the gray scale of LED lamp; And row signal A B C D flow to coding chip 13, the dynamic scan that makes coding chip 13 realize every row LED.
Show on lamp plate 1 that being provided with a plurality of DIP packaged LEDs shows module 101, and each DIP packaged LED shows that module 101 is comprised of red, blue, green three LED; Be provided with on face shield 2 with the DIP packaged LED and show the lamp hole 201 that module 101 quantity are identical, position is corresponding, the DIP packaged LED shows that module 101 correspondences are arranged in lamp hole 201.
On showing lamp plate 1, the DIP packaged LED shows in the gap between module 101 and is provided with a signal input port 105, signal output port 106, data interface chip 102, a plurality of switch MOS die 103 and an a plurality of constant current chip 104; Wherein the quantity of switch MOS die 103, constant current chip 104 and DIP packaged LED show the quantity Corresponding matching of module 101; Signal input port 105 is connected with data interface chip 102, for inputting drive control signal; Data interface chip 102 is connected with signal output port 106, by signal output port 106, can be connected to the next lamp plate that shows.
Wherein data interface chip 102 is actual is 4538 chips, by 45 signal amplifiers and 38 code translators, formed, signal input port 105 is connected with data interface chip 102, be used for input signal to data interface chip 102, by 45 signal amplifiers in data interface chip 102, signal is amplified, then 38 code translators are exported to switch MOS die 103 by the signal minute multichannel after amplifying, this switch MOS die 103 is the 4953MOS pipe, its correspondence is connected to the positive pole that the DIP packaged LED shows module 101, for the DIP packaged LED being shown to module 101 power supplies, the DIP packaged LED shows that the negative pole of module 101 is connected to constant current chip 104, and this constant current chip 104 is connected with data interface chip 102, according to the corresponding regulating and controlling of signal of data interface chip 102 inputs, shows the electric current of module 101 by the DIP packaged LED.
At first power supply is inputted LED whole-color display unit plate, show that lamp plate 1 is in holding state, when the drive control signal input is arranged, by 45 signal amplifiers in data interface chip 102, signal is amplified, and corresponding by switch MOS die 103, for the DIP packaged LED, show module 101 power supplies, and by the corresponding working current of regulating DIP packaged LEDs demonstration modules 101 of constant current chip 104.
As shown in Figure 3; The load module of described LED controller 10 is for receiving the input signal that includes described LED cell board title; Have LED cell board title in input signal, like this, the supvr, when editor's broadcast information, can directly specify a certain LED cell board, concerning the supvr, very convenient and directly perceived; Generate input signal after editor, be transferred to described load module.Preferably, described load module is wireless receiving module, and wireless remote receives the input signal that includes described LED cell board title; Perhaps, described load module arranges USB port, adopts the USB transmission mode to receive the input signal that includes described LED cell board title.
Described processing module is connected with described coding module, described load module respectively, for receiving and analyze described input signal, generate the initial data that show, read described corresponding table, the information of described LED cell board position is joined to described initial demonstration data, obtain revising the demonstration data, send to connected described LED cell board.Preferably, described display module also is connected with described load module, described processing module respectively, for showing the control operation of described control device.An example is that described processing module arranges receiving element, analytic unit, synthesis unit and output unit; Described receiving element is connected with described load module, receives described input signal; Described analytic unit is connected with described receiving element, analyzes described input signal, generates the initial data that show; Described synthesis unit is connected with described analytic unit, described coding module respectively, reads described corresponding table, and the information of described LED cell board position is joined to described initial demonstration data, obtains revising the demonstration data; Described output unit is connected with described synthesis unit, and described modification is shown to data send to the described LED cell board be connected with described LED control panel.
The utility model by arranging data interface chip on the demonstration lamp plate, by the corresponding input of the drive control signal of input, control the work of DIP packaged LED lamp, realized showing the drives of lamp plate, driving circuit and display lamp are hardened to be integrated, solved current full-color LED display screen and adopted display board and drive plate separate design, had that cost is high, a poor stability, problem that product is thick.
